Neat, tidy but not distinctiveAir New Zealand recently re-branded with new Zambesi-designed uniforms. The designers speak of “subtle and peaceful palette of teal, greenstone and schist” but I thought the Cabin Crew & Airport Counter uniforms looked rather drab communist grey. They are neat, tidy and have some nice details

Christchurch Library must get the question “What is the music in the commercial for….?”. They have an on-line reference of the music used in New Zealand Television Commercials so you can name that tune. Music used in New Zealand Television Commercials - Christchurch City Libraries.
